The MPSIII system contains sensitive electronic circuitry. This?
circuitry contains semiconductor devices that are subject to?
damage by static electricity.
A static field kit is available for personnel working on components containing semiconductor devices. It contains two wrist?
straps, a ground cord assembly, an alligator clip, and a static?
dissipating work surface. The intention is to connect the technician and the static dissipating work surface to the same?
ground point to prevent electrostatic discharge damage to the?
static sensitive devices.
When handling static sensitive devices:
1. Most assemblies with semiconductor devices come in a?
special antistatic bag. Keep the assembly in the bag as much?
as possible whenever the assembly is not installed.
2. Remove assemblies containing semiconductor devices from?
their antistatic container only under certain conditions:
a. When at a static-free workstation or when the bag is?
grounded at a field test sight.
b. Only after neutralizing the conductive area of the?
container.
c. Only after firm contact with an antistatic mat and/or?
firmly gripped by grounded personnel.
3. Personnel handling assemblies with semiconductor devices?
should be neutralized to a static-free workstation by a grounding wrist strap connected to the station or to a good ground?
point at the field sight.
4. Do not allow clothing to contact semiconductor devices.?
Most clothing generates static electricity.
5. Avoid touching connectors or components.
6. Avoid partial connection of semiconductor devices. Most?
devices can be damaged by floating leads, especially the power?
supply connector. If an assembly must be placed in a live system, it should be done quickly. Do not cut leads or lift circuit?
paths when troubleshooting.
7. Be sure to ground any test equipment.
8. Avoid static charges during removal and replacement.?
Make sure the assembly is fully clean around its leads, but do?
not rub or clean with an insulating cloth.
9. Remove dust from components using an antistatic field?
service vacuum.
